What is Sustainable Crypto Mining?
Sustainable crypto mining refers to the practice of acquiring cryptocurrencies in ways that minimize environmental impact, including utilizing renewable energy sources. For instance, in Vietnam, the use of solar and wind energy can greatly decrease the carbon footprint of mining operations.

- Energy Efficiency: Investments in energy-efficient hardware can significantly lower power consumption.
- Renewable Sources: Utilizing Vietnam’s natural resources, like solar panels, can yield cleaner energy.
- Community Engagement: Mining operations that give back to local communities can create a more sustainable ecosystem.

Renewable Energy Initiatives
Vietnam’s commitment to renewable energy sources is evident through various state-sponsored projects. For example, in 2023, the total capacity of solar energy was reported at over 16,000 megawatts. This provides a fantastic opportunity to power crypto mining operations sustainably.
| Year | Solar Energy Capacity (MW) | Projected Crypto Miners |
|---|---|---|
| 2021 | 9,300 | 5,000 |
| 2022 | 14,500 | 8,000 |
| 2023 | 16,000 | 15,000 |
| 2026 | 20,000 | 25,000 |
Utilizing this energy not only decreases reliance on fossil fuels but also aligns with global sustainability goals, making Vietnam an attractive destination for energy-conscious miners.
Technological Innovations in Mining
Emerging technologies, such as artificial intelligence (AI) and the Internet of Things (IoT), can improve the efficiency of mining operations. These advancements can:
- Optimize Power Consumption: AI algorithms can help predict power needs and optimize energy usage, ensuring that miners are using only what they need.
- Enhance Security: The integration of IoT devices allows for real-time monitoring of mining rigs, helping to prevent hacks and system failures.
Furthermore, blockchain-based solutions can enhance trust and transparency within the mining community, reducing fraudulent activities that plague the sector.

Community and Economic Impact
The positive impact of sustainable mining goes beyond environmental benefits. Local communities can experience economic boosts through job creation and infrastructure development. Here’s how:
- Job Creation: Mining operations can provide a steady stream of jobs in rural areas.
- Infrastructure Development: Increased electrical demands from mining can lead to improved local infrastructure.
- Educational Opportunities: Training programs can be developed to educate the workforce on blockchain technologies.
